Description

Level 8001 is a cold, thick jungle with almost no signs of life. It is divided into 5 sections that can be accessed by going deeper into the level or waiting a certain amount of time. Once one of those requirements are fulfilled, your surroundings will transform into the next section. Some people have reported that sometimes they repeat and experience the different sections out of order, but this is the most common progression of the sections of this level.

1st section

Section 1

Section 1 is the safest section of the level, but there are still several challenges that would pose a threat to your survival. There are intense winds in this section that cause the trees to tilt and shake. It is very dark, damp and claustrophobic. You could get seriously injured if your not careful by possibly getting impaled by a sharp branch or getting bitten by a venomous creature hidden in the bushes. Rumors have it that if you wander deep enough into the thick of the dense jungle, you will stumble upon a portal to Level 60. It resembles a glowing blue vortex. It is also possible to noclip to various levels within Cluster IX.

Section 2 (Distance traveled: 24km, Time waited: 4 hours)

Section 2 no longer has the overbearing wind from the first section but now almost zero light and dead silence. You cannot even hear yourself talk or the sound of your own footsteps. This section is completely devoid of life and the biggest enemy is your own sanity.

Section 3 (Distance traveled: 20km, Time waited: 3.5 hours)

3rd section

Just like Section 2, Section 3 is very dark, not quite as much as section 2, but still barely enough to see your own hands. After a while, your eyes get used to the darkness and traversing this level becomes much easier. In some bushes and hidden in tree trunks, there are Almond Water bottles, but lots of them are either empty or half filled. Due to the relatively long amount of time you have to spend in this level, starvation becomes a big issue. Some have resorted to eating random berries off branches. This highly dangerous. The effects of eating the wild berries can be loss of sanity, and hallucinating people from your previous life or monstrous entities from the deepest stratums of your subconscious. One person reported that one of his buddies died instantly upon consumption. Your best bet to avoid starvation is to hunt the small creatures that roam this level. It is possible to create fire in this section, so if you can cook the meat of the creature, you provide a well sustaining meal. There are no known ways you can noclip to other levels of the Backrooms in this section.

4th section

Section 4 (Distance traveled: 150km, Time waited: 25 hours)

This section is not as dense as the previous 3, but it is far more dangerous than all of them. There are less trees and colossal crab-like creatures roam the land. They don't seem hostile, but you can easily get stomped to death if don't get out of the way quickly. There is a light fog that can be slightly agitating, but isn't nearly as bad as Section 5's. There is no consistent food supply, so you just have to hope that your food supply from the previous section can last you through the level. If you don't have enough food though, than your chances of survival drastically drops. People have speculated that you can kill the giant crabs by throwing a well aimed shot from a spear, which you could build out of the wood. But it is not likely the spear would be strong enough to pierce its armor. Not many make it past this section because the starve to death, but if you're lucky you can just survive long enough to make it to the final and most dangerous section.

Section 5 (Distance traveled: 100km, Time waited: 16 hours)

5th section

Section 5 is a dense forest with thick fog everywhere. This fog will slowly make you lose your sanity, and if you're in a group, then you will all be separated. You will most likely die from the fog making you lose your sanity and starving to death, or just starving to death out right. There are some places you can avoid the fog, but food is scarce. The best you can hope for is the occasional nut or random small animal. You probably wouldn't to be traversing this level with a group. If you happen to keep the Almond Water you got from Section 3, you can safely pass through the fog, and slightly prolong your starvation. There are no known dangerous entities in this level, so the biggest threat is the almost non existent food supply. The absolute only consistent food is mushrooms, though those have hallucinogenic effects. Thankfully, you'll only stay in this level for about 10 hours at the most.

After your wait is over, you'll be transported to Level 8046.
